The Minister of Energy and Sustainable Development (right) and the Resident Coordinator (centre) meet with Djiboutian solar panel business owners and engineers at the first National Forum on Solar Energy (FNES 2025). Forum National de l'Energie 2025 Djibouti has sunshine almost every day of the. . challenges in ensuring reliable access to electricity for its growing population and economy. By the end of 2022, approximately 60-80% of Djibouti's annual electricity consumption relied on power generated in Ethiopia, highlighting its heavy dependence on external sources. With solar irradiation levels exceeding 2,200 kWh/m² per year, it's one of the most sun-rich locations on the planet.

A fixed tilt photovoltaic system is a ground-mounted solar array where the solar panels are set at a specific angle. Once installed, the panels remain in that fixed position, usually optimized to capture the maximum amount of sunlight during the day.
